The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in England with a requirement for Linux sk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Linux over the 6 months to 3 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
3 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 29 34 30
Rank change year-on-year +5 -4 -4
Permanent jobs citing Linux 5,095 6,444 11,897
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in England 5.97% 6.97% 8.98%
As % of the Operating Systems category 40.47% 43.31% 46.72%
Number of salaries quoted 3,460 4,129 6,002
10th Percentile £34,750 £36,250 £35,000
25th Percentile £42,500 £46,250 £45,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£57,000 £65,000 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year -12.31% +8.33% +4.35%
75th Percentile £75,000 £86,250 £80,000
90th Percentile £90,000 £106,250 £100,000
UK median annual salary £55,000 £62,500 £60,000
% change year-on-year -12.00% +4.17% +9.09%
